Output 675ac4907f074105656ddf29ccee2f15b46008ebbabe2caf8be4f078c3061f9a:2

value
278946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f119fb45a336fa0af77763d4db77d13bbefebe OP_EQUAL
address
2N8q5gvLLEKqp7fkxQt95bRwuKeaNHRGMGy
transaction
675ac4907f074105656ddf29ccee2f15b46008ebbabe2caf8be4f078c3061f9a
confirmations
101993
spent
true